The security occupation today encompasses a broad series of professions, from cyber security to counterterrorism, however perhaps among the most hard is close protection. A close-protection expert or bodyguardworking for a celebrity, politician or executivehas a complex job, often requiring round-the-clock work. While the very first obligation of close-protection specialists is undoubtedly to safeguard the customer from physical damage, it is maybe simply as crucial to secure the client's image and reputation.

The close distance makes it difficult to keep a professional distance from the customer, often compromising the capability to do the job properly (private security companies los angeles). When limits are unwinded, the bodyguard runs the risk of becoming simply another member of the entouragea paid buddy or de facto assistant. In these situations, a client's physical security might be threatened or they may be in an openly humiliating scenario because their security team is more focused on the excitement of their client's life instead of the task.

Security workers can find themselves associated with scenarios where they consistently witness clients risking their health, relating to bad guys or taking part in illegal activity. When these issues end up being common knowledge through aberrant public habits or arrest, they can harm or end the customer's profession. Security personnel could possibly be called as witnesses against their clients.

We advise security hires that a celebrity customer is not simply a person, however the general public face of a multi-million dollar business which needs to continue to produce a product. The very best interests of the company in some cases outweigh the short-lived whims of the celebrity. Due to the instant and invasive nature of electronic media, the customer is "on the job" whenever in public.

It is our task as security workers to keep these big-picture problems in mind while concentrating on immediate physical security concerns. Image concerns aren't ours alone, however. Other members of the customer's group, including publicists and management, are the last decision-makers concerning the client's image. We can turn to them for backup when clients are not acting in their own best interests.

VIP protection suggests offering high-profile customers and their households with personal protection services to insure their comfort, safety https://worldprotectiongroup.blogspot.com/2021/04/why-estate-security-is-actually.html and security. Individuals can be considered VIPs due to their elevated political or business status, for being celebs or for otherwise being well-known or prominent. VIPs, due to the fact that of who they are or who they are perceived to be, are at danger of individual attack, kidnapping and being the victims of terrorist attacks.
